Sherwood North has a rich history in nearly 100 years of operation. Sherwood was built in the 1930’s when a log shipment meant for Duluth was abandoned at a lakes area warehouse. Those logs found a new destiny as the Sherwood Forest Lodge and the surrounding cabins. Today, the building and surrounding grounds retain their sense of wonder and opportunity. Large logs surround the interior, complemented by some modern updates to the bar, dining room, patio, tables, and decor.


We understand the value of pure, real moments. Our goal is to deliver a fantastic experience in every sense of the word. Time with family and friends is something to cherish and we are here it recognize that with an inviting atmosphere, delicious food and drinks and good company.

We appreciate you, and thank you for joining us this season!